Culture Committee to launch Report on National Concert Hall Bill

17 Dec 2014, 16:41

The Oireachtas Joint Committee on the Environment, Culture and the Gaeltacht will tomorrow launch report on its pre-legislative scrutiny of the General Scheme of National Cultural Institutions (National Concert Hall) Bill.

17 December 2014

Michael McCarthy, Cathaoirleach of the Oireachtas Joint Committee on Environment, Culture and the Gaeltacht, will launch the report on the Plinth in Leinster House tomorrow at 11:30 am.

Event: Launch of Culture Committee Report on the General Scheme of National Cultural Institutions (National Concert Hall) Bill
Location: The Plinth, Leinster House
Date: Tomorrow, Thursday 18 December
Time: 11:30 am

Deputy McCarthy and other Committee Members will be available for questions on the Plinth following the launch.  The report will be published on www.oireachtas.ie shortly afterwards.
